/// DOI string wrapper used by record and deposition types.
#[derive(Clone, Debug, PartialEq, Eq, PartialOrd, Ord, Hash, Serialize)]
#[serde(transparent)]
pub struct Doi(
    /// Raw DOI value.
    pub String,
);

/// Errors raised while parsing or validating DOI selectors.
#[derive(Clone, Debug, PartialEq, Eq, Error)]
pub enum DoiError {
    /// The normalized DOI string was empty.
    #[error("DOI cannot be empty")]
    Empty,
    /// The DOI did not match the expected `10.<registrant>/<suffix>` shape.
    #[error("invalid DOI: {0}")]
    Invalid(String),
}

impl Doi {
    /// Creates a normalized DOI wrapper from a raw DOI-like input.
    ///
    /// # Examples
    ///
    /// ```
    /// use zenodo_rs::Doi;
    ///
    /// let doi = Doi::new(" https://doi.org/10.5281/ZENODO.123 ")?;
    /// assert_eq!(doi.as_str(), "10.5281/zenodo.123");
    /// # Ok::<(), zenodo_rs::DoiError>(())
    /// ```
    ///
    /// # Errors
    ///
    /// Returns an error if the normalized value does not resemble a DOI.
    pub fn new(value: impl AsRef<str>) -> Result<Self, DoiError> {
        let normalized = normalize_doi(value.as_ref());
        validate_doi(&normalized)?;
        Ok(Self(normalized))
    }

    /// Returns the raw DOI string.
    ///
    /// # Examples
    ///
    /// ```
    /// use zenodo_rs::Doi;
    ///
    /// let doi = Doi::new("doi:10.5281/ZENODO.456")?;
    /// assert_eq!(doi.as_str(), "10.5281/zenodo.456");
    /// # Ok::<(), zenodo_rs::DoiError>(())
    /// ```
    #[must_use]
    pub fn as_str(&self) -> &str {
        &self.0
    }
}

fn normalize_doi(value: &str) -> String {
    let trimmed = value.trim();
    let without_prefix = trim_doi_prefix(trimmed);
    without_prefix.trim().to_ascii_lowercase()
}

fn trim_doi_prefix(value: &str) -> &str {
    const PREFIXES: [&str; 4] = [
        "doi:",
        "https://doi.org/",
        "http://doi.org/",
        "https://dx.doi.org/",
    ];

    for prefix in PREFIXES {
        if value.len() >= prefix.len() && value[..prefix.len()].eq_ignore_ascii_case(prefix) {
            return &value[prefix.len()..];
        }
    }

    value
}

fn validate_doi(value: &str) -> Result<(), DoiError> {
    if value.is_empty() {
        return Err(DoiError::Empty);
    }

    let Some((registrant, suffix)) = value.split_once('/') else {
        return Err(DoiError::Invalid(value.to_owned()));
    };

    if registrant.len() <= 3 || !registrant.starts_with("10.") || suffix.is_empty() {
        return Err(DoiError::Invalid(value.to_owned()));
    }

    Ok(())
}
